Public speaking is the process and act of speaking or giving a lecture to a group of people in a structured, deliberate manner intended to inform, influence, or entertain a listening audience. Like all communication, public speaking is a transactional process, a process whose elements are interdependent, watzlawick, 1978. Public speaking is commonly understood as facetoface speaking between individuals and an audience for the purpose of communication.
